<?xml version="1.0" encoding="utf-8" standalone="yes"?>
<rss version="2.0" xmlns:atom="http://www.w3.org/2005/Atom">
  <channel>
    <title>Logging Docker on while true do;</title>
    <link>https://www.danieleteti.it/tags/logging-docker/</link>
    <description>Recent content in Logging Docker on while true do;</description>
    <generator>Hugo -- gohugo.io</generator>
    <language>en-US</language>
    <lastBuildDate>Mon, 20 Apr 2026 00:00:00 +0000</lastBuildDate><atom:link href="https://www.danieleteti.it/tags/logging-docker/feed.xml" rel="self" type="application/rss+xml" />
    <item>
      <title>LoggerPro 2.1 Lanzado: Configuración JSON, ExeWatch, LogFmt y Mucho Más</title>
      <link>https://www.danieleteti.it/post/loggerpro-2-1-released-es/</link>
      <pubDate>Mon, 20 Apr 2026 00:00:00 +0000</pubDate>
      
      <guid>https://www.danieleteti.it/post/loggerpro-2-1-released-es/</guid>
      <description>&lt;!--
AI SUMMARY: Este post anuncia LoggerPro 2.1, la nueva release (abril 2026) del framework de logging asíncrono y thread-safe para Delphi / Object Pascal.

Datos clave:
- Proyecto: LoggerPro
- Versión: 2.1.0
- Fecha de lanzamiento: 18 de abril de 2026
- Licencia: Apache 2.0
- Autor: Daniele Teti
- Repositorio: https://github.com/danieleteti/loggerpro
- Guía oficial: https://www.danieleteti.it/loggerpro-es/
- Compatibilidad Delphi: de 10.2 Tokyo a 13 Florence
- Plataformas: Windows, Linux, macOS, Android, iOS

Features destacadas añadidas en 2.1 frente a 2.0:
1. Configuración externa vía JSON - LoggerProFromJSONFile y LoggerProFromJSONString permiten a los operadores remodelar el pipeline de logging al desplegar sin recompilar. Validación estricta del esquema con mensajes de error diagnósticos.
2. Integración ExeWatch - puente al SDK de observabilidad cloud ExeWatch (exewatch.com), enchufable vía Builder fluido, API imperativa o JSON puro.
3. Renderer LogFmt - salida key=value conforme a la especificación, nativamente consultable con Grafana Loki, humanlog, ripgrep, Vector, Promtail, Fluent Bit.
4. Visor de logs HTML en vivo - .html autocontenido navegable con barra de filtros pegajosa, coloreo por nivel, búsqueda cliente, export CSV/JSON y live tailing.
5. Appender FileBySource - subcarpetas por tenant / por fuente con rotación día+tamaño y retención por días. Ideal para servidores multi-tenant.
6. Salida UTF-8 en consola - WithUTF8Output emite bytes UTF-8 directamente, arreglando CJK/Cirílico/emoji destrozados en contenedores Docker y consolas Windows.
7. Inicialización DLL-safe - resuelve el deadlock del Windows Loader Lock cuando LoggerPro corre dentro de una DLL.
8. Autenticación ElasticSearch - Basic Auth, API Key, Bearer Token.
9. MinimumLevel runtime - ILogWriter.MinimumLevel es una propiedad de primera clase modificable en tiempo de ejecución.

Upgrade drop-in desde 2.0. Los lectores son redirigidos a la guía completa en https://www.danieleteti.it/loggerpro-es/ para todos los ejemplos de código, la referencia de API y los deep-dive.
--&gt;
&lt;div style=&#34;font-size: 90%; margin: 1.5rem 0; padding: 1rem; background: #e8f4f8; border-radius: 6px; display: flex; align-items: center; gap: 1rem;&#34;&gt;
&lt;span style=&#34;font-size: 1.5em;&#34;&gt;🌐&lt;/span&gt;
&lt;div&gt;
&lt;strong&gt;Este artículo también está disponible en otros idiomas:&lt;/strong&gt;&lt;br&gt;
&lt;a href=&#34;https://www.danieleteti.it/post/loggerpro-2-1-released-en/&#34;&gt;🇬🇧 English&lt;/a&gt; &amp;nbsp;•&amp;nbsp; &lt;a href=&#34;https://www.danieleteti.it/post/loggerpro-2-1-released-it/&#34;&gt;🇮🇹 Italiano&lt;/a&gt; &amp;nbsp;•&amp;nbsp; &lt;a href=&#34;https://www.danieleteti.it/post/loggerpro-2-1-released-de/&#34;&gt;🇩🇪 Deutsch&lt;/a&gt;
&lt;/div&gt;
&lt;/div&gt;
&lt;p align=&#34;center&#34;&gt;
  &lt;img src=&#34;https://www.danieleteti.it/images/projects/loggerpro_logo.png&#34; alt=&#34;LoggerPro 2.1&#34; width=&#34;420&#34;&gt;
&lt;/p&gt;</description>
    </item>
    
    <item>
      <title>LoggerPro 2.1 Rilasciato: Configurazione JSON, ExeWatch, LogFmt e Molto Altro</title>
      <link>https://www.danieleteti.it/post/loggerpro-2-1-released-it/</link>
      <pubDate>Mon, 20 Apr 2026 00:00:00 +0000</pubDate>
      
      <guid>https://www.danieleteti.it/post/loggerpro-2-1-released-it/</guid>
      <description>&lt;!--
AI SUMMARY: Questo post annuncia LoggerPro 2.1, la nuova release (aprile 2026) del framework di logging asincrono e thread-safe per Delphi / Object Pascal.

Dati chiave:
- Progetto: LoggerPro
- Versione: 2.1.0
- Data di rilascio: 18 aprile 2026
- Licenza: Apache 2.0
- Autore: Daniele Teti
- Repository: https://github.com/danieleteti/loggerpro
- Guida ufficiale: https://www.danieleteti.it/loggerpro-it/
- Compatibilità Delphi: da 10.2 Tokyo a 13 Florence
- Piattaforme: Windows, Linux, macOS, Android, iOS

Feature di punta aggiunte in 2.1 rispetto a 2.0:
1. Configurazione esterna via JSON - LoggerProFromJSONFile e LoggerProFromJSONString permettono agli operatori di rimodellare la pipeline di logging al momento del deploy senza ricompilare. Validazione stretta dello schema con messaggi di errore diagnostici.
2. Integrazione ExeWatch - bridge all&#39;SDK di osservabilità cloud ExeWatch (exewatch.com), configurabile via Builder fluente, API imperativa o JSON puro.
3. Renderer LogFmt - output key=value conforme alla spec, nativamente interrogabile con Grafana Loki, humanlog, ripgrep, Vector, Promtail, Fluent Bit.
4. Visualizzatore log HTML live - .html autocontenuto navigabile con barra filtri fissa, colorazione riga per livello, ricerca client-side, export CSV/JSON e live tailing.
5. Appender FileBySource - sottocartelle per-tenant / per-sorgente con rotazione per giorno+dimensione e retention per giorni. Ideale per server multi-tenant.
6. Output console UTF-8 - WithUTF8Output emette byte UTF-8 direttamente, risolvendo CJK/Cirillico/emoji storpiati in container Docker e console Windows.
7. Inizializzazione DLL-safe - risolve il deadlock del Windows Loader Lock quando LoggerPro gira dentro una DLL.
8. Autenticazione ElasticSearch - Basic Auth, API Key, Bearer Token.
9. MinimumLevel runtime - ILogWriter.MinimumLevel è una property di prima classe modificabile a runtime.

Upgrade drop-in dalla 2.0. I lettori sono indirizzati alla guida completa su https://www.danieleteti.it/loggerpro-it/ per tutti gli esempi di codice, il riferimento API e gli approfondimenti.
--&gt;
&lt;div style=&#34;font-size: 90%; margin: 1.5rem 0; padding: 1rem; background: #e8f4f8; border-radius: 6px; display: flex; align-items: center; gap: 1rem;&#34;&gt;
&lt;span style=&#34;font-size: 1.5em;&#34;&gt;🌐&lt;/span&gt;
&lt;div&gt;
&lt;strong&gt;Questo articolo è disponibile anche in altre lingue:&lt;/strong&gt;&lt;br&gt;
&lt;a href=&#34;https://www.danieleteti.it/post/loggerpro-2-1-released-en/&#34;&gt;🇬🇧 English&lt;/a&gt; &amp;nbsp;•&amp;nbsp; &lt;a href=&#34;https://www.danieleteti.it/post/loggerpro-2-1-released-es/&#34;&gt;🇪🇸 Español&lt;/a&gt; &amp;nbsp;•&amp;nbsp; &lt;a href=&#34;https://www.danieleteti.it/post/loggerpro-2-1-released-de/&#34;&gt;🇩🇪 Deutsch&lt;/a&gt;
&lt;/div&gt;
&lt;/div&gt;
&lt;p align=&#34;center&#34;&gt;
  &lt;img src=&#34;https://www.danieleteti.it/images/projects/loggerpro_logo.png&#34; alt=&#34;LoggerPro 2.1&#34; width=&#34;420&#34;&gt;
&lt;/p&gt;</description>
    </item>
    
  </channel>
</rss>
